We are looking for Fundraising & Promotions Coordinator who are passionate about making a difference in the
lives of others and promoting inclusive societies. We provide a range of supports and services for people living with
an intellectual disability in southeastern Manitoba.
Reporting to the Executive Director, this position is responsible for developing annual plans for fundraising and
public awareness of enVision and the enVision Foundation. The Coordinator is also responsible to develop and
oversee fundraising events, and to develop/maintain relationships with personal and corporate donors. The annual work schedule will require more hours to be worked leading up to an event and then fewer hours in the low demand times but averaging to 25 hours per week or 1300 hours per year.
